How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Santaquin?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Santaquin Studio Apartments | $1,256 | $1,038 | $2,200 |
Santaquin 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,384 | $1,099 | $2,550 |
Santaquin 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,672 | $1,150 | $3,725 |
Santaquin 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,776 | $489 | $2,674 |
Santaquin 4 Bedroom Apartments | $590 | $400 | $689 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Cheap Santaquin Apartments
What is the Cheapest Studio apartment in Santaquin?
Currently the most affordable Cheap Studio Apartment in Santaquin is at Lookout Pointe listed at $1,038.
How much is rent for a Cheap One Bedroom Santaquin Apartment?
The lowest price for a Cheap One Bedroom Santaquin Apartment is $999 at Cherry Hill Apartments.
What is the lowest price for a Cheap Two Bedroom Santaquin Apartment for rent?
Today's best deal for a Cheap Two Bedroom Apartment in Santaquin is starting from $1,199 at Cherry Hill Apartments.
What is the most affordable Santaquin Three Bedroom Apartment?
The best deal on a cheap Santaquin Three Bedroom Apartment rental is at Diamond Fork and starts from $1,399.
